| Obverse description | Draped bust of Empress Maria Theresa facing right, with elaborately curled hair styled in the Baroque manner, set within an incuse lozenge (diamond-shaped) frame at center. The effigy shows the queen in court dress with lace detailing visible at the décolletage. The denomination numeral 30 appears at the base of the lozenge frame. The circumferential legend runs around the outer field between two beaded borders, interrupted by the lozenge corners. |

| Reverse description | A crowned double-headed imperial eagle displayed in the center field, its wings spread, with a central escutcheon on its breast bearing the rampant Bohemian lion to the right. The eagle is surmounted by the imperial crown. The entire heraldic composition is set within an incuse lozenge frame matching that of the obverse. The circumferential Latin legend encircles the design between two beaded borders, with the mint date appearing at the upper left of the lozenge. |
